What happens if a cryptocurrency is delisted from major exchanges?

- DanielShaw98Jun 19, 2021 · 5 years agoWhen a cryptocurrency is delisted from major exchanges, it can have significant implications for its value and liquidity. Delisting usually occurs due to various reasons such as regulatory concerns, lack of trading volume, or security issues. As a result, the delisted cryptocurrency may experience a sharp decline in price and trading activity. Investors holding the delisted cryptocurrency may find it difficult to sell their holdings, leading to potential losses. Additionally, the delisting can negatively impact the reputation and credibility of the cryptocurrency project, making it less attractive to potential investors.
- JOSH MULISep 23, 2024 · 2 years agoIf a cryptocurrency is delisted from major exchanges, it means that it will no longer be available for trading on those platforms. This can limit the options for buying and selling the cryptocurrency, as major exchanges often have the highest trading volumes and liquidity. As a result, the delisted cryptocurrency may become less accessible and less liquid, which can lead to increased price volatility and difficulty in finding buyers or sellers. It is important for investors to closely monitor the delisting announcements and consider the potential impact on their investment strategies.
- Thinking Spaghetti29Jun 11, 2022 · 4 years agoWhen a cryptocurrency is delisted from major exchanges, it can be a sign of serious issues with the project. Delisting usually happens when there are concerns about the cryptocurrency's compliance with regulations, security vulnerabilities, or lack of interest from traders. In some cases, the delisting may be temporary, and the cryptocurrency can be relisted if the issues are resolved. However, in other cases, the delisting may be permanent, and the cryptocurrency may lose its value completely. It is crucial for investors to stay informed about the reasons for delisting and assess the potential risks before investing in such cryptocurrencies.
